Lot 254 Marc Chagall. Lot und seine Töchter. 1956. …
Lot und seine Töchter. 1956. Radierung auf Montval. 31,6 x 24,7 cm. (40 x 31 cm). Signiert. In den oberen Ecken unter Passepartout montiert. - Partiell leicht knickspurig. Vereinzelt kleine Einrisse im Rand. Geringfügig angeschmutzt. Insgesamt gut. Ausgezeichneter, gratiger Druck.
Klassische Moderne – Vgl. Cramer, 29. - Erschienen 1956 in der Illustrationsfolge "Die Bibel" bei E. Tériade, Paris. Gedruckt bei Raymond Haasen, Paris. Die Radierplatten entstanden in den Jahren 1931 bis 1939 im Auftrag des Kunsthändlers Ambroise Vollard, dessen Tod sowie die nachfolgenden Kriegswirren die Veröffentlichung bis 1956 verzögerten. Das vorliegende Blatt zeigt die biblische Szene aus Genesis XIX in der für Chagall typischen, tiefen und nuancenreichen Ausarbeitung der Radiernadel.
Classical Modernism – Etching on Montval. Signed. Mounted in a passe-partout at the upper corners. - Partially with light creasing. Occasional small tears to the margin. Slightly soiled. Overall good. Superb, rich impression. - Cf. Cramer, 29. - Published in 1956 in the series of illustrations "The Bible" by E. Tériade, Paris. Printed by Raymond Haasen, Paris. The etching plates were executed between 1931 and 1939 on behalf of the art dealer Ambroise Vollard, whose death and the subsequent disruptions of the war delayed publication until 1956. The present sheet depicts the biblical scene from Genesis XIX in Chagall's characteristic, deep and nuanced execution of the etching needle.
